Rick W. Langtry, 58, passed on after a courageous battle with cancer on Sunday, June 11, 2017, surrounded by family. Born on March 24, 1959 in Salem, NH. Son to John Langtry and Doris (Mary) Langtry. Rick leaves behind his soulmate Charlene Langtry after 33 years of love and friendship. ...
